How to Assemble Gordon Ramsay Pork Belly Recipe

Step 1:

Preheat your oven to 180°C or 350°F. This ensures the oven is hot enough.

Step 2:

Score the pork skin with a sharp knife. Make diagonal lines to create a diamond pattern.

Step 3:

Rub plenty of sea salt into the skin. Make sure the salt gets into the cuts.

Step 4:

Place your roasting tray on the stove heat. Add oil, fennel, garlic, and all dry spices.

Step 5:

Fry the spices for two minutes until they smell good. Move them to the side of the tray.

Step 6:

Place the pork skin-side down in the tray. Sear it for five minutes until it is golden.

Step 7:

Turn the pork over so skin is up. Season the skin again with salt and fennel seeds.

Step 8:

Pour the white wine into the tray. Scrape the bottom to get all the flavor bits.

Step 9:

Add chicken stock until it reaches the fat layer. Do not get the skin wet or soggy.

Step 10:

Bring the liquid to a boil on the stove. This starts the braising process right away.

Step 11:

Transfer the tray to the oven carefully. Roast the pork for about two and a half hours.

Step 12:

Take the pork out and let it rest. This keeps the juices inside the meat.

Step 13:

Whisk mustard into the tray juices to make sauce. Serve it warm with your sliced pork.

Recipe Success Tips

  • Always dry the pork skin with paper towels first.
  • Score only the fat, not the actual meat below.
  • Rub the salt very deep into the scored lines.
  • Do not pour liquid over the top of the skin.
  • Let the meat rest for ten minutes before slicing.

How To Store Leftover

You can store leftovers in an airtight container. Keep them in the fridge for three days. To reheat, use the oven at a high heat. This helps keep the skin from getting soft.

Do not use the microwave for the skin. It will make the crackling very chewy and rubbery. You can also freeze the meat for two months.

FAQs about Gordon Ramsay Pork Belly Recipe

Why is my pork skin not crispy?

The skin might have been too wet. Always dry it well. Also, ensure you use enough salt to draw out the moisture.

Can I use red wine instead?

White wine is better for this specific flavor profile. Red wine might make the sauce too heavy. It can also discolor the fennel.

What if I don’t have star anise?

You can skip it if you must. However, the flavor will be less complex. You could use a little extra fennel seed instead.

How do I slice the skin easily?

Use a serrated bread knife to cut the skin. It saws through the hard crackling without crushing the soft meat.

Ingredients
  

  • 1 kg PORK BELLY
  • 1 tbsp Sea Salt
  • 1 tsp Black Pepper
  • 1 bulb Fennel
  • 4 cloves Garlic
  • 3 pods Star Anise
  • 4 pods Cardamom
  • 1 tbsp Fennel Seeds
  • 4 leaves Bay Leaves
  • 2 tbsp Olive Oil
  • 300 ml White Wine
  • 500 ml Chicken Stock
  • 1 tbsp Wholegrain Mustard
